Analysis

The most recent figure for cause of death, by non-communicable diseases, ages 0-4, female in Canada is 40.5%, measured in 2021. That is the lowest value across all 6 years on record.

The figure is down 1.7% on the previous year and down 2.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, cause of death, by non-communicable diseases, ages 0-4, female in Canada peaked at 44.5% in 2000 and was at its lowest, 40.5%, in 2021.

That places Canada 45th out of 185 countries with data for 2021, putting it in the top quarter.

Number of female deaths ages 0-4 due to non-communicable diseases divided by number of all female deaths ages 0-4, expressed by percentage. Non-Communicable diseases include cancer, diabetes mellitus, cardiovascular diseases, digestive diseases, skin diseases, musculoskeletal diseases, and congenital anomalies.
